I picked up a land pride 60" box blade today, it's over ten years old but looks hardly used. I think it's too big for my bx but I couldn't pass it up. I need to grade a hill behind the house and prep for a patio. Mostly heavy clay and rocks so I'm sure it will be a few inches at a time. I paid 375 it's a 1560 so I think that's pretty reasonable. Any suggestions would be great I've never used one, thanks.

Fine adjustments of your top link will make lots of difference with an oversize blade.

If there is a lot of rocks (bigger than your fist)...use the rippers to break them loose...once you start grading it pays to have a ground man to chuck larger rocks that the blade catches and may rise up over...
